Andrew Ewell is an American author who gained attention for his satirical novel 'Set for Life,' which draws parallels with his past marriage to fellow writer Hannah Pittard. The book explores themes of infidelity and the struggles of an aspiring writer overshadowed by his wife's success. Ewell's work has sparked discussions about the ethics of autobiographical fiction, particularly in the context of his and Pittard's shared experiences, ultimately leading to a literary dialogue about their intertwined narratives.
